Transaction cc51d7cf707767ffe03d24df2015c4454106b9c3bbdd89e7bc3f1c1b9e80ce8c
3 Input
2 Outputs
- cc51d7cf707767ffe03d24df2015c4454106b9c3bbdd89e7bc3f1c1b9e80ce8c:0
- cc51d7cf707767ffe03d24df2015c4454106b9c3bbdd89e7bc3f1c1b9e80ce8c:1
value 1041015
address 3FhWzKn8yU4s1ZTWm4kyHVS59GVKsVncCr
value 1836609
address 15esknsBKwJ6UbXaDSkcmBgSyfbQewhS7s